Michigan QB Jake Garcia’s Rise Fueled By Continuous Support From Parents Randy And Yvonne Through High School and College Transfers

This article was last updated by on

Jake Garcia, the Wolverines’ new quarterback from Whittier, California, showcases talent and determination, backed by his supportive parents, Randy and Yvonne.

Though legally separated since August 2020, Randy and Yvonne have remained dedicated to supporting their son’s football career, from high school transfers to his latest move to Michigan in 2025.

Jake Garcia’s Father, Randy Garcia, Is A Quarterback At The University of Nebraska

Randy was a standout athlete in his own right.

In 1972, he was named the “LA City Player of the Year,” a prestigious honor that highlighted his talent and leadership on the field.

After his football days, Randy dedicated 32 years of his life to serving with the Los Angeles Police Department, retiring in 2012.

His discipline and work ethic, developed through years of athletics and public service, have clearly influenced Jake’s approach to the game of football.

Randy’s commitment to Jake’s dreams is clear in the sacrifices he made.

In 2020, when Jake transferred to Valdosta High School in Georgia HS for his senior year, Randy relocated with him, leaving their home in Whittier, California, behind.

The two lived together in a furnished apartment, balancing Jake’s studies and football commitments.

Randy’s philosophy was clear: he didn’t want Jake to look back with regrets. In an interview around the time of the move, Randy said,

“we don’t want to be those parents that would have, could have, should have,I don’t want Jake to be at the backyard barbecue and be that uncle talking about, ‘Well, I would have, could have, should have, if my parents did this or did that.’ If he’s not going to maybe excel and succeed to his fullest potential, it’s going to be because of him. Not because we held him back or because we weren’t able to do something.”

Jake’s Football Career Has Been Full of Ups And Downs, Demonstrating His Talent, Hard Work, And Bold Choices

A four-star prospect out of Grayson High School in Loganville, Georgia, Jake made a name for himself as a quarterback with poise and precision.

His senior year at Valdosta High School was a key moment, as he moved 2,300 miles from California to compete in one of the most competitive high school football environments in the country.

The move paid off, earning him recognition and setting the stage for his college career.

In 2020, Jake signed with the University of Miami, a moment he celebrated with a heartfelt Instagram post dedicated to his parents.

“To my parents.. I can’t tell you how thankful I am for you guys and all that you have done. You guys have put in the best situations to succeed and I would not have been able to do it without you guys. Not too many parents would move 2,300 miles from home to let their son play his senior year of football.You guys have gone above and beyond for me and I can’t thank you enough for all the work you guys have put into me.I love you guys.”

Via Instagram

After Miami, Jake transferred to the University of Missouri, where he earned a spot on the 2023 Fall SEC Academic Honor Roll, showcasing his ability to balance academics and athletics.

In January 2024, he made a mid-year transfer to East Carolina University, where he participated in spring drills and continued to hone his skills.

Now, in 2025, Jake has landed at the University of Michigan, ready to compete for the Wolverines and add another chapter to his football story.
